Ready to Discuss Your Project?

Please fill in a few details and we’ll get back to you ASAP.

 
Menu

Accept on-site credit card payments using Elavon Credit Card payment gateway using Converge (formerly known as my virtual merchant)

Accept Major Credit Cards In Your eCommerce Shoping Cart

  • Accept Major Credit Cards – Visa®, MasterCard®, American Express®, Discover® (ensure your accounts with Elavon supports these credit cards.
  • Works with Elavon’s Converge (formely known as myvirtualmerchant) API
  • Setup your store with multiple currency (CAD, US and other).
  • SSL certificate is required to ensure credit card details are safely transmitted to Elavon
  • CVC, CVV and AVS features are available for versions 3.5 and up. Extra security option must to be activated from your merchant's administration section.

Payment Plugin Product Features

Elavon payment plugin supports a wide variety of transactions through the Converge (formerly known as virtual merchant) API. Below is a list of transactions supported by this plugin.

Credit Card Sale Transactions

The Credit Card Sale is a transaction in which an authorization is obtained and the transaction is entered into the unsettled batch. This transaction is used to obtain real-time authorization for a credit card Sale transaction

Credit Card Authorization Only

The authorization only is used to obtain a real-time authorization for a credit card transaction. This transaction will guarantee that the funds are available on the card and reduce the cardholder‘s limit to buy for only a predetermined amount of time. This is usually 7-10 days based on the credit card’s issuing bank, however it will not place the authorization in the batch for settlement.

Credit Card Completion

A Credit Card Completion places an approved Auth Only transaction into the open batch. This transaction is considered the second half of a sale.

Credit Card Return transaction

The Credit Card Return transaction is used to issue a partial or a full return (refund) to a cardholder’s credit card using the transaction ID of the original sale transaction. This will guarantee that the same credit card used previously for the purchase is the one being refunded.

Credit Card Void

The Credit Card Void is a transaction that removes a Sale transaction from the open batch. The Credit Card Void command is typically used for same day returns. This action can only be performed before the batch is settled.

Accept on-site credit card payments using Elavon Credit Card payment gateway with converge (formerly virtual merchant)
Developed by: webhdt
*

We can install and help you configure the plugin.

*

A license key will be sent to activate your plugin for this domain.

Number of custom development hours requested

$99.00 (CAD)
- +

Accept on-site credit card payments using Elavon Credit Card payment gateway using Converge (formerly known as my virtual merchant)

Accept Major Credit Cards In Your eCommerce Shoping Cart

  • Accept Major Credit Cards – Visa®, MasterCard®, American Express®, Discover® (ensure your accounts with Elavon supports these credit cards.
  • Works with Elavon’s Converge (formely known as myvirtualmerchant) API
  • Setup your store with multiple currency (CAD, US and other).
  • SSL certificate is required to ensure credit card details are safely transmitted to Elavon
  • CVC, CVV and AVS features are available for versions 3.5 and up. Extra security option must to be activated from your merchant's administration section.

Payment Plugin Product Features

Elavon payment plugin supports a wide variety of transactions through the Converge (formerly known as virtual merchant) API. Below is a list of transactions supported by this plugin.

Credit Card Sale Transactions

The Credit Card Sale is a transaction in which an authorization is obtained and the transaction is entered into the unsettled batch. This transaction is used to obtain real-time authorization for a credit card Sale transaction

Credit Card Authorization Only

The authorization only is used to obtain a real-time authorization for a credit card transaction. This transaction will guarantee that the funds are available on the card and reduce the cardholder‘s limit to buy for only a predetermined amount of time. This is usually 7-10 days based on the credit card’s issuing bank, however it will not place the authorization in the batch for settlement.

Credit Card Completion

A Credit Card Completion places an approved Auth Only transaction into the open batch. This transaction is considered the second half of a sale.

Credit Card Return transaction

The Credit Card Return transaction is used to issue a partial or a full return (refund) to a cardholder’s credit card using the transaction ID of the original sale transaction. This will guarantee that the same credit card used previously for the purchase is the one being refunded.

Credit Card Void

The Credit Card Void is a transaction that removes a Sale transaction from the open batch. The Credit Card Void command is typically used for same day returns. This action can only be performed before the batch is settled.

And this is how the Elavon nopCommerce plugin works:

  • Customers select items from your site and proceed to checkout
  • At the payment screen, credit card details are captured on your website and transferred to Converge (formerly known as My Virtual Merchant for processing using SSL certificate for security. Sensitive information is not stored on your servers or databases
  • Financial transactions are processed in real time directly from your website
  • Transaction results are submitted back within seconds, allowing you to make an immediate decision on how to proceed with the sale and instantly update your tracking and accounting files

FREQUENTLY ASKED QUESTIONS

 

HOW TO INSTALL WEBHDT NOPCOMMERCE PLUGINS? (INSTALLATION GUIDELINES)

  1. Download the plugin compressed (zip) package from your downloaded products page to your local machine.
  2. Unzip the package to a local folder.
  3. Locate the folder of your corresponding nopCommerce version.
  4. Copy the “webhdt.nop.plugin.XXX” folder “as is” under the nopCommerce version named to the plugins folder of your nopCommerce installation.
  5. Go to your nopCommerce administration – configuration – plugins and click on Reload list of plugins button.
  6. Locate the webhdt plugin and click on install.

How to Configure Elavon payment plugin?

Configure Elavon table
Fields Description
Transaction mode Set to “Authorize” if you want only to pre-authorize transactions during checkout. Set to “Authorize and Capture” if you want to process the payment right away.
Use Sandbox Choosing to enable the checkbox to true the plugin points to the demo URL endpoint for testing purpose.
Virtual Merchant id ID provided by Elavon
User id ID provided by Elavon.
PIN PIN number provided by Elavon
Credit card types The card types accepted for your account at Elavon. Enter the card types separated by a comma. i.e. Visa, Master Card
Additional fee Addition fee amount to charge to customer transaction.
Additional fee, use percentage By default, set to “False”, the additional fee calculates as a dollar amount. When set to true the additional fee becomes a percentage of the subtotal.
AVS Select if you want to activate AVS.  CVC, CVV and AVS features are available for versions 3.5 and up. Extra security option must to be activated from your merchant's administration section

 

Testing? How to configure Elavon payment plugin for testing?

 

configure test setup for Elavon nopcommerce payment plugin

I already own the Elavon plugin. How would I get the latest nopCOmmerce Version of the Elavon plugin?

As long as your current purchase is valid, i.e. you have purchased it less than 365 days ago, you are entitled to download the latest updates, bug fixes and version. You can download the package from your “My Account” Downloadable products page.

Test Error CODE: 4025, Error Name : Invalid Credentials, Error Message : The credentials supplied in the authorization request are invalid.

The error code mentions the information you have entered are not correct. You will need to contact Elavon Clent services and request credentials for the web. Credentials for the web are not provided by default, Elavon web support will have to provide you new credential.

Check out screen test error "Payment plugin license is not activated". But admin dashboard says otherwise. when I check my admin dashboard, it said it is activated.

Make sure your license key domain name is the same as the actual host url you are testing and the value of the “Store Url” in your store settings.

Products specifications
Platform NopCommerce
Licences Premium
Supported platform versions nop 3.30
Supported platform versions nop 3.40
Supported platform versions nop 3.50
Supported platform versions nop 3.60
Supported platform versions nop 3.70
Supported platform versions nop 3.80
Supported platform versions nop 3.90
Write your own review
  • Bad
  • Excellent
Existing reviews
Good Product
Integrated well with my nopcommerce cart. Thanks!
From: Support | Date: 2016-10-11 11:05 AM
Was this review helpful? Yes No (0/0)
PRICE BREAKS - The more you buy, the more you save
Quantity
5+
Price
$90.00
Products specifications
Platform NopCommerce
Licences Premium
Supported platform versions nop 3.30
Supported platform versions nop 3.40
Supported platform versions nop 3.50
Supported platform versions nop 3.60
Supported platform versions nop 3.70
Supported platform versions nop 3.80
Supported platform versions nop 3.90
Product tags